Summary

BlackRock, Inc. is facing significant challenges in the current market, leading to discussions about potential job cuts. While specific numbers of layoffs have not been disclosed, the company is under scrutiny as it navigates these difficulties. The asset management firm is focusing on restructuring efforts to adapt to the changing financial landscape. As of now, no definitive timeline for these layoffs has been established, and further details are expected to emerge in the coming months.

LayoffTalk has tracked 13 layoff events at BlackRock, Inc. since October 2023, affecting a combined 2,050 employees.
